客户端证书和服务端证书

来源:6-6 实验:从HTTP到HTTPS-设计属于自己的安全请求服务

G91

2019-12-22

老师,您好,这里的服务端证书和客户端证书分别的作用是什么?看视频中生成的.cer似乎就是服务器端给客户端的装有公钥的证书,但是服务器端的证书的作用是什么?

写回答

1回答

风落几番

2019-12-22

这里其实前边我们讲https已经说过了。想想我们课程里最后举得例子,传达信息最安全的方式是什么呢?通过证书的方式。所以有了这样一对证书,证书的本质和加密差不多,我们这样用非对称加密的方式,我用客户端的私钥加密给服务器,服务器用服务端的公钥来解密,反过来也一样。只是这种加密方式不容易被破解。
再想想,回过头看看那段原理的讲解~

0
2
风落几番
回复
慕粉3458977
一般使用上都是这么玩的,如果是我对外发送,我就用对方的公钥加密,让他用自己的私钥解密,如果我接受,那就他用公钥加密,我用我自己的私钥解密。无论如何私钥都是安全的哈
2020-06-25
共2条回复

大话HTTP协议 漫画+图解打造的编程基础课程

HTTP,如水如空气。漫画+图解,学习成体系。

1839 学习 · 82 问题

查看课程